The CCR4–NOT Deadenylase Complex Maintains Adipocyte Identity

open access: yesThe CCR4–NOT Deadenylase Complex Maintains Adipocyte Identity
Shortening of poly(A) tails triggers mRNA degradation; hence, mRNA deadenylation regulates many biological events. In the present study, we generated mice lacking the Cnot1 gene, which encodes an essential scaffold subunit of the CCR4–NOT deadenylase complex in adipose tissues (Cnot1-AKO mice) and we examined the role of CCR4–NOT in adipocyte function.
